The Business Behind Health IT at VHA
Ian Komorowski breaks down how the agency identifies and funds new projects in health IT to improve veteran care.
The Department of Veterans Affairs is the largest integrated health care network in the United States. With new innovations such as 3D printing and programs including electronic health record modernization, the VA is identifying new ways to fund projects for health IT. Veterans Health Administration’s Executive Director of Strategic Investment Management Ian Komorowski explains how he’s facilitating funding for health IT projects and discusses the legislative impacts through the CARES Act, American Rescue Plan and more.
